Transaction 31ee151cf88adf9933347a07b64c416babd331eff509780af94cb7ff0eeb38c2
1 Input
1 Output
-
31ee151cf88adf9933347a07b64c416babd331eff509780af94cb7ff0eeb38c2:0
- value
- 1465794
- script pubkey
- OP_0 OP_PUSHBYTES_20 18a1a947b792c99fcc53f8db5a6eb7a47b7d1be4
- address
- bc1qrzs6j3ahjtyelnznlrd45m4h53ah6xly52rlhu